Market Analysis:



BTC and ETH, the two main cryptocurrencies, continued to rebound the day before yesterday. However, combined with risk aversion ahead of the Federal Reserve decision, the short-term bearish pattern is expected to persist.

Macroeconomic aspects:

1. The probability of the Federal Reserve maintaining interest rates is 97.2%. Before the rate decision is announced early Thursday (January 29), risk aversion is high, and high-risk asset valuations are under pressure;
2. The Middle East situation remains tense, with ongoing military standoffs between Iran and the US, gold prices staying high, and crypto funds continuing to flow out;

3. The BTC spot ETF experienced a net outflow of $457 million over the past 7 days, indicating a clear withdrawal of institutional funds;

4. In the past 24 hours, the total liquidation amount across the network reached $882 million, with 320,000 people affected. The cleaning of high-leverage funds has reached a recent high.
